Ingredients
This chopped salad is based on a favorite I like to order from Jersey Mike’s. It’s delicious eaten as a salad, for a gluten-free and low-carb option. But you can also stuff it into a soft Italian roll to make a heartier sandwich version. Both are absolutely delicious!
For the Salad
- 1 small head iceberg lettuce, outer leaves and core removed, chopped (3-4 cups), or chopped romaine lettuce
- 1 small tomato or 10-12 cherry tomatoes, chopped (about ½ cup)
- ½ medium sweet yellow or red onion, sliced or chopped (about ⅓ cup)
- ¼ cup sliced pepperoncini or banana peppers, chopped
- 4 slices (3 oz) provolone cheese, chopped
- 4 slices (3 oz) deli ham, chopped
- 4 slices (3 oz) deli turkey, chopped
- 4 slices (2 oz) deli sliced salami, chopped
- Optional: 1-2 small soft Italian rolls (like a bolillo roll), chopped
For the Dressing
- 3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
- 3 tablespoons red wine vinegar
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- ½ teaspoon fine sea sal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
How to Make Sub in a Tub (Jersey Mike’s Chopped Sub Salad)
Step 1: Chop the Ingredients
Using a knife or vegetable chopper, chop all of the salad ingredients and add them to a large bowl. If you are using the optional Italian roll, do not add it yet; wait until just before serving.
Step 2: Prepare the Dressing
In a small bowl or jar with a lid, combine the dressing ingredients:
1. Pour in the extra-virgin olive oil.
2. Add the red wine vinegar.
3. Sprinkle in dried oregano, fine sea salt, and black pepper.
4. Whisk together or shake until well mixed.
Step 3: Combine Salad and Dressing
Before serving:
1. Pour the dressing over the chopped salad ingredients.
2. Toss everything together until coated evenly.
3. If using Italian rolls, add them now and toss gently again.
Step 4: Serve
Serve immediately for best flavor and freshness.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to one day.
Enjoy your homemade Sub in a Tub (Jersey Mike’s Chopped Sub Salad)!

How to Perfect Sub in a Tub (Jersey Mike’s Chopped Sub Salad)
To make your sub salad even better, consider these tips that enhance flavor and freshness.
- Use Fresh Ingredients: Always opt for fresh vegetables and quality deli meats to ensure vibrant flavors.
- Chill Before Serving: Allow the salad to chill in the fridge for 30 minutes before serving. This helps meld the flavors together.
- Customize Ingredients: Feel free to swap out proteins or add new veggies according to your taste preferences.
- Make Ahead: Prepare the ingredients beforehand but keep the dressing separate until ready to serve to maintain crispness.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making Sub in a Tub (Jersey Mike’s Chopped Sub Salad), it’s easy to make some common mistakes. Here are a few to watch out for:
- Over-chopping ingredients: Chopping the vegetables too finely can lead to a mushy salad. Aim for bite-sized pieces to maintain texture.
- Skipping the dressing: Some might forget the dressing, but it’s essential for flavor. Always whisk the dressing separately before adding it to the salad.
- Using stale bread: If opting for the sandwich version, use fresh rolls. Stale bread can ruin the overall taste and experience.
- Not tasting before serving: Failing to taste your salad before serving may mean missing out on necessary seasoning adjustments. Always give it a try!
- Ignoring leftovers: Many think salads don’t store well, but this one can last! Just keep it in an airtight container for the best results.
